Dr. Nick Danso Adjei Clinches “Entrepreneur of the Year” for Second Consecutive Year

In a momentous achievement, Dr. Nick Danso Adjei, the Executive Chairman of Ghana Link Network Services Ltd (Ghana Link), has been honoured with the prestigious “Entrepreneur of the Year Award” for the second consecutive time at the 6th Edition of the Ghana Business Awards (GBA).
This accolade recognizes Dr. Adjei’s exceptional and visionary leadership, particularly in harnessing technology to automate processes for trade facilitation, thereby contributing significantly to national development.
The award underscores Dr. Nick Danso Adjei’s role in successfully steering the implementation of the Integrated Customs Management Systems (ICUMS), marking his fifth time receiving the “Entrepreneur of the Year” award. His commitment to innovation and technology has not only elevated his personal achievements but has also positioned Ghana Link as a trailblazer in the industry.
Ghana Link, under the dynamic leadership of Dr. Nick Danso Adjei, was further honoured with the “Excellence In Innovation and Technology Award” for the successful introduction of ICUMS at the nation’s ports and borders. This recognition underscores the company’s commitment to technological advancements that enhance operational efficiency and contribute to the overall growth of the nation.
The Managing Director of Ghana Link, Nabali Bawa, was also acknowledged with the “Outstanding Leadership Award (Private Sector)” in recognition of his substantial contributions towards the success of ICUMS and Ghana Link.
